I recently completed my 27th treatment from Dr. Yue. My journey: Western medical treatments and medicine were not enough to resolve my current medical condition, but I was very concerned about trying acupuncture. I visited a number of acupuncture centers in the Nashville area and finally selected Dr. Yue. Why? She has decades of experience, was educated, trained and practiced in China, has an OMD from China, is licensed in the USA to practice acupuncture, has practiced Traditional Chinese Medicine for over 30 years, was going to provide my treatments every time (vs the normal "who was available" centers), and was in the practice to optimize her patients' health. The initial consultation was very impressive. She listened to every word I said, asked critical questions, and was really thinking about what was best for my health. I told her of my "fear" of needles, and that I was reluctant to even try acupuncture, but her tone, words, knowledge, and gestures/body language comforted me, so I gave it a try, and didn't feel like a "pin cushion." My first treatment was very assuring and she gauged the number of needles by my comfort, words and body language. I was expecting each needle to feel like a bee sting, but it did not. Dr. Yue inserted the needles without pain. It was like my entire body knew it was in good hands and didn't need not worry. For the next few sessions, Dr. Yue would increase the number of needles, adjust the depth of the needles, and chart my progress. After 7 treatments, my medical condition and overall health improved immensely, and, surprisingly, I started to fall asleep shortly after she "needled me up." Additionally, it was reassuring that at the beginning of every treatment that Dr. Yue would take the time to evaluate my progress, and, if needed, make adjustments to my acupuncture care plan in order to maximize my health.
